Hearts & Arrows: The Super Symmetry Ideal Cut Diamond

An ideal cut diamond is a diamond in which all areas of the stone have been cut to ideal proportions. This means every single facet needs to be a certain size and cut at a certain angle. This achieves the greatest brilliance and scintillation viewed as light returning to the naked eye.

The earliest ideal standard was developed by Marcel Tolkowski in the early 20th century. Today, only slight modifications from this original formula have changed. However, sophisticated computer technology has allowed us to achieve a super ideal cut known as the Hearts & Arrows ideal cut diamond.

A Hearts & Arrows diamond encompasses the latest technology in diamond cutting. CAD technology plays the lead role in designing such brilliant stones. The rough crystal image is loaded into sophisticated software that then maps out the best pattern of fashioning, all of which is done by computer-driven cutting wheels.

The result is a symmetrically perfect diamond that is strikingly more brilliant and fiery than a diamond graded as a good cut. This can be seen by a special viewing tool that allows the consumer to see a heart pattern when viewed down through the pavilion and an arrows pattern when the stone is facing up, thus the term Hearts & Arrows.

Hearts & Arrows is not a branded diamond. It is a term used to describe these perfectly symmetrical super ideal cut diamonds that exhibit this phenomenon. This model of perfection does command a higher premium, however, not as much as some branded ideal cut diamonds.
